Buka dan edit /etc/proftpd.conf dan tambahkan baris berikut:
$ mcedit /etc/proftpd.conf ServerName jupiter ServerIdent on "FTP Server ready." ServerAdmin root@jupiter.anekarupatera.lan DefaultServer on port 21 UseIPv6 on Umask 022 022 MaxInstances 8 DefaultRoot ~ AllowOverwrite on MaxClients 8 MaxClientsPerHost 8 MaxClientsPerUser 8 MaxHostsPerUser 8 DeleteAbortedStores on HiddenStores onUntuk mengubah default root directory, lakukan perubahan pada proftpd.conf, lihat baris yang berwarna merah, namun terlebih dahulu buat symlink seperti baris dibawah ini
# Check present directory $ pwd /home # Create symlink $ ln -s /home/esko/ /var/tmp/Edit /etc/proftpd.conf dan tambahkan baris berikut :
$ mcedit /etc/proftpd.conf ServerName jupiter ServerIdent on "FTP Server ready." ServerAdmin root@jupiter.anekarupatera.lan DefaultServer on port 21 UseIPv6 on Umask 022 022 MaxInstances 8 # DefaultRoot ~ DefaultRoot /var/tmp/diantokam diantokam AllowOverwrite on MaxClients 8 MaxClientsPerHost 8 MaxClientsPerUser 8 MaxHostsPerUser 8 DeleteAbortedStores on HiddenStores onSetelah selesai, jalankan program ProFTPD dengan perintah :
# To Start $ /etc/init.d/proftpd start # To Stop $ /etc/init.d/proftpd stop # To Restart $ /etc/init.d/proftpd restartUntuk melakukan blocking user agar tidak dapat mengakses ftp, adalah gampang sekali, anda tinggal memasukkan nama user kedalam ftpusers, termasuk root.
$ mcedit /etc/ftpusers
No comments:
Post a Comment